How much do logistics warehouse operations manager jobs pay per year?

As of Aug 10, 2026, the average yearly pay for logistics warehouse operations manager in the United States is $70,360.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$55,000.00 and $80,500.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

Position Summary:
The Warehouse Operations Supervisor is responsible for coordinating day-to-day warehouse activities and leading frontline team members to achieve operational, safety, quality, and customer service objectives. This exempt leadership position oversees workflow execution, labor utilization, and operational performance within a high-volume logistics environment.
This role serves as a key link between warehouse associates and site leadership, ensuring resources are effectively deployed, processes are consistently followed, and customer expectations are met. The successful candidate will foster a culture of accountability, continuous improvement, and workplace safety while supporting overall facility performance.
Key Responsibilities:
• Direct daily warehouse activities to ensure operational targets, service commitments, and productivity expectations are achieved.
• Provide leadership, guidance, and support to warehouse personnel while promoting employee engagement and accountability.
• Coordinate staffing assignments, labor distribution, and operational priorities based on customer demand and business requirements.
• Monitor workflow performance and implement corrective actions to address operational challenges or service disruptions.
• Ensure compliance with company policies, customer requirements, safety regulations, and established work processes.
• Support employee development through coaching, training, performance feedback, and ongoing workforce development initiatives.
• Review operational metrics, productivity reports, and quality results to identify trends and opportunities for improvement.
• Partner with cross-functional departments to resolve issues, improve processes, and maintain operational continuity.
• Assist with audits, customer visits, compliance reviews, and facility inspections as required.
• Promote a safety-first culture by reinforcing safe work practices and maintaining compliance with all workplace safety standards.
• Communicate operational priorities, performance updates, and business objectives to team members and management.
• Participate in continuous improvement initiatives focused on enhancing efficiency, quality, and service performance.
• Perform other duties and special projects as assigned.
Requirements
Qualifications:
• High school diploma or GED required; post-secondary education is a plus.
• Previous leadership experience within a warehouse, distribution center, manufacturing, or logistics environment.
• Demonstrated ability to lead teams in a fast-paced operational setting.
• Strong communication, organizational, and interpersonal skills.
• Experience utilizing warehouse management systems and standard business software applications.
• Effective problem-solving and decision-making abilities.
• Ability to manage competing priorities while maintaining operational focus.
• Experience analyzing performance data and driving accountability within a team environment.
• Must be able to pass a criminal background check, where permitted by applicable law.
• Must be able to pass a pre-employment drug screening, where permitted by applicable law.
Work Environment:
• Work is performed in both warehouse and office environments.
• Regular exposure to warehouse equipment, material handling machinery, and active production areas.
• Exposure to varying temperatures, humidity levels, vibration, and industrial noise.
• Frequent standing, walking, bending, and movement throughout the facility.
• Ability to sit and use a computer for administrative responsibilities as needed.
• Required use of Personal Protective Equipment while working in operational areas.
About Schnellecke Logistics:
Schnellecke Logistics is a global logistics provider specializing in value-added logistics solutions for the automotive and industrial sectors. The company is committed to operational excellence, safety, quality, and continuous improvement while delivering reliable supply chain support to its customers. Schnellecke Group is a globally recognized third-party logistics provider with over 80 years of experience delivering innovative supply chain solutions. Founded in Wolfsburg, Germany, and still family-owned and operated by the third generation, Schnellecke combines strong local roots with a global presence. Today, we operate more than 70 facilities worldwide with over 2,000,000 square meters of logistics space supporting customers across the automotive and industrial sectors.
